10 killed by Afghan bomb

Monday, March 22, 2010

TEN people were killed in an explosion in southern Afghanistan’s Helmand province, officials say.

The civilians were killed as a suicide bomber targeted an Afghan army convoy on a bridge, a spokesman for the provincial government said. Seven people were also injured in the attack in Gereshk district.

Helmand province is the focus of a offensive against Taliban insurgents.

In a separate attack in Khost province, in eastern Afghanistan, police said two civilians were killed and four wounded when a roadside bomb exploded.
